
Abstract The contemporary human settlements are encountered with myriad of challenges that are capable of hampering good quality of life, the principal among them is the absence or inadequate access to basic infrastructure such as potable water supply, power, improved sanitation, transportation, health services among others. In view of foregoing, the paper appraised government efforts at proving basic infrastructure that could enhance quality of life in the coastal area of Ondo State. The sampling frame for the study was 247,407 while the sample size was 504, and systematic technique was adopted in administering the questionnaire, which was the research instrument. Meanwhile, the response rate was 98.4%, which amounted to 496. The study revealed poor spatial distribution of government infrastructure, lack of basic services, inadequate funding, project abandonments and poor budget performance. The study recommended redistribution of government projects to reveal equity, adequate funding of government projects, and provision of basic infrastructure that will enhance the quality of life in the study area, thereby meeting the global agenda of sustainable development goals.
